emerald and diamond bracelet, Lacloche Frères, CIRCA 1930

Description

  • Lacloche Frères
Composed of three graduated rows of emerald beads, highlighted with geometric patterns set with square-cut emeralds within baguette and single-cut diamonds, length approximately 175mm, signed Lacloche Frères.

Condition

Metal tested as platinum and signed Lacloche Frères. Diamonds estimated to weigh approximately 1.80 carats in total, one stone deficient. Emeralds overall well matched in colour, with typical crystal inclusions,some surface reaching, abrasions due to normal wear. Clasp secure. Scratches to metal commensurate with age and use. Well preserved. In good condition.
